5/5/2011 - SOUTH NORTHAMPTONSHIRE COUNCIL TOWN AND COUNTRY PLANNING ACT 1990

PLANNING (LISTED BUILDINGS AND CONSERVATION AREAS) ACT 1990

                                            NOTICE OF TOWN AND COUNTRY PLANNING APPLICATION

                                                                                         

S/2011/0400/FUL - Pits Farm Towcester Road Silverstone, Temporary permission for three years for the siting of a

mobile home to provide permanent on site security. Affects Right of Way      

S/2011/0443/MAF - Cuttle Mill Nursery Cuttle Mill Lane Paulerspury, Change of use of land to 60 pitch touring caravan

site, use of existing buildings in association therewith and erection of shower/ WC block.  Major Development 

S/2011/0447/FUL - Field View House 2 Field Way Helmdon, Extension to existing stable block..  Affects setting of a

Listed Building   

S/2011/0451/FUL - Park Saw Mills Chase Park Road Yardley Hastings, Erection of two detached dwellings.  Not in

accordance with the Local Plan     

S/2011/0452/MAO - Land North of Towcester Road Greens Norton, Residential development of 25 dwellings, estate

road and associated works (outline).   Not in accordance with the Local Plan Major Development   

S/2011/0455/FUL - Blackmires Farm Blackmires Lane Silverstone, New Dwelling for Agricultural / Equestrian Worker.

 Affects Right of Way     

S/2011/0464/LBC - Bartholomew Arms Public House High Street Blakesley, New signage to public house

(retrospective).  Listed Building Consent     

S/2011/0465/FUL - Land east of Wootton Fields, Newport Pagnell Road, Northampton, Variation of condition 3

(S/2007/0813/PO) to substitute the approved masterplan with a new masterplan and revised unilateral undertaking. 

Major Development
